> Can you tell me please, how to use spoilers without a plugin?

The only technique I've found that "kind of works" is the use of a
"spoiler font". Basically you make use of the span macro to set the
text to match the background color... Here's an example:

[[span(style=color:#FFFFFF, spoiler)]]

You then have to highlight the content to read it... but it's
awkward... especially for large blocks of text.

Unfortunately I don't this is going to cut it for what you need to
do... You'd probably be better off maintaining two documents. One for
the simple stuff for users. With links to the second document's
section which would contain the more detailed content. That's the best
suggestion I can give you. You should probably make use of the
[[PageOutline]] macro as well... since that'll make navigating the
longer document a bit easier. The page outline looks like the yellow
box up in the corner on this page:
http://trac.edgewall.org/demo-0.11/wiki/WikiMacros

You could also use the [[TOC]] macro... just stick either at the top
of your wiki page and it'll create the box.
